Ethos & Values

"ONE CHILDHOOD. ONE CHANCE. HELPING CHILDREN GROW. STRENGTHENING OUR COMMUNITY."

Kindness Resilience Honesty Resourcefulness Reflectiveness Teamwork

Falkland is a multicultural, diverse school that promotes equality and inclusion, with strong emphasis on Respect, Diversity and Religious Education as part of the curriculum.

SEND Provision

SEND support is provided through a person-centred approach with an Inclusion Lead and SAP for pupils on the SEND register; Falkland Local Offer and SEND policies (e.g., SEND Policy Apr 2025) guide provision; SEN support flowcharts and identification guidance are available.

Admissions Criteria

Admissions are handled by West Berkshire Local Authority. Parents can contact West Berkshire Council Admissions (01635 551111) or apply via the West Berkshire Admissions process; specific local arrangements are outlined in West Berkshire Policy 2026-27.
